Plugin authors targeting the rewritten Ferroline ORM layer must respect new per-tenant query quotas. Legacy adapters bypassed these limits; the refactor enforces them at the session boundary, so exceeding a ceiling now raises a hard error instead of degrading silently. The current limits are defined as follows.

tuning table, kawep-tawif:
CAPS = {
    "olidor": 80,
    "belion": 7,
    "quenys": 225,
    "druox": 839,
    "fraath": 482,
}

Context: Ardenfell line margins slipped three points over two quarters. Drivers: input steel costs, aggressive discounting at the Westmoor branch, and a stale price book. Proposal: uplift list prices four percent, tighten discount authority to regional level, sunset the two lowest-margin SKUs. Risk: volume loss at Halverton accounts, estimated under two percent. Decision requested at Thursday's review. Modelling assumptions are in the appendix pack. The commercial reasoning leadership wants kept close is noted directly below.

board note of tajop-yajof: The finance team signed off on a budget of $77.6 million for Project Pramir.

Quick heads-up for anyone starting over the festive stretch: Brindlemoor Court runs reduced hours from 23 December to 2 January, opening at 9 and closing sharp at 4. Visitors can only come in before 2pm, and they'll need you to meet them in the lobby — reception's running a skeleton crew. If you're expecting anyone, book them in a day ahead via the front desk diary. To get yourself in and out during these hours, use the door code shown below.

badge for bahop-tajof: bdg-SYX-0